What are typical salary ranges by seniority in hospital roles?
Entry‑level registered nurses earn between $55,000 and $70,000 annually. Mid‑career RNs typically see $70,000–$90,000, while senior or charge nurses can command $90,000–$120,000. Physicians start around $60,000–$80,000 in residency, moving to $200,000–$350,000 as attending surgeons or specialists. Technologists such as MRI or CT technicians earn $45,000–$65,000 at entry, scaling to $70,000–$90,000 with experience.
What skills and certifications are required for hospital positions?
Key certifications include BLS and ACLS for all bedside staff, ATLS for trauma surgeons, RN or BSN board exams for nurses, CRNA for anesthesia techs, and specialty board certifications (e.g., ABMS for physicians). Technologists need PACS certification or vendor‑specific credentials. Hospital informatics roles often require Epic or Cerner certification, and coding positions require AAPC or AHIMA credentials.
Is remote work available in hospital jobs?
Remote work is growing for telehealth nurses, remote patient monitoring coordinators, medical coders, billing specialists, and clinical informatics analysts. Bedside clinical roles remain on‑site, but many hospitals now offer hybrid models for administrative and IT positions, allowing partial remote hours for eligible staff.
What career progression paths exist within hospitals?
Career ladders vary by discipline. A registered nurse may progress from RN to charge nurse, then to nurse manager, director of nursing, and eventually to vice‑president of nursing. Technicians can advance to lead technologist, department manager, and director of clinical services. Physicians move from residency to attending, then to department chair or chief medical officer. Administrative staff can climb from coordinator to manager, director, and executive roles.
